Ingcaciso yeMveliso
I-Ingiant standard dual channel coaxial rotary joint yenzelwe ukusetyenziswa kwizicelo zomkhosi kunye ne-SatCom. Ekubeni ingcono kakhulu ngokwetekhnoloji, sinikezela ngemixube ukuya kuthi ga kwi-50GHz. Ke ngoko, izicelo ezininzi zinokuzuza kolu bungakanani buncinci kunye nokufakwa kobunzima obuncinci kwizicelo zasemoyeni, emhlabeni naselwandle. Sahlula ngokusisiseko phakathi koyilo lokunxibelelana nolunganxulumananga.

Izicelo eziqhelekileyo
Ifanelekile kwizithuthi zomkhosi nezoluntu, iradar, amaqonga ajikelezayo angenazingcingo e-microwave
| Iiparameter eziphambili | |
| Iitshaneli | Ingenziwa ngokwezifiso |
| Isantya sokusebenza | I-DC~ ingenziwa ngokwezifiso |
| Ubushushu bokusebenza | -40°C~+70°C okanye ezinye |
| Isantya esiphezulu sokujikeleza | 0~200rpm okanye ngaphezulu |
| Ukulahleka kokufakwa | <1dB (Kuya kubakho izikhewu kwidatha kwiibhendi ezahlukeneyo zefrikhwensi) |
| Utshintsho lokulahleka kokufakwa | <0.5dB (Kuya kubakho izikhewu kwidatha yeebhendi ezahlukeneyo zefrikhwensi) |
| Umlinganiselo wamaza amileyo | 1.2 (Kuya kubakho izikhewu kwidatha yeebhendi ezahlukeneyo zefrikhwensi) |
| Utshintsho lwamaza amiyo | 0.2 (Kuya kubakho izikhewu kwidatha yeebhendi ezahlukeneyo zefrikhwensi) |
| Izinto zokwakha | I-alloy ye-aluminiyam |
HS-2RJ-001

| Iiparameter zobugcisa | ||
| Iitshaneli | Itshaneli 1 | Itshaneli 2 |
| Uhlobo lojongano | I-SMA-f(50Ω) | I-SMA-f(50Ω) |
| Uluhlu lwefrikhwensi | I-DC~4.5GHz | DC-4.5GHz |
| Amandla aphakathi | 50W | 10W |
| Umlinganiselo ophezulu wamaza okuma | 1.3 | 1.6 |
| Ixabiso lokuguquguquka komlinganiselo wamaza amileyo | 0.05 | 0.1 |
| Ukulahleka kokufakwa | 0.3dB | 0.5dB |
| Utshintsho lokulahleka kokufakwa | 0.05dB | 0.1dB |
| Ukubekwa wedwa | 50dB | 50dB |
HS-2RJ-002

| Iiparameter zobugcisa | ||
| Iitshaneli | Itshaneli 1 | Itshaneli 2 |
| Uhlobo lojongano | I-SMA-f(50Ω) | I-SMA-f(50Ω) |
| Uluhlu lwefrikhwensi | I-DC~4.5GHz | DC-4.5GHz |
| Amandla aphakathi | 100W | 10W |
| Umlinganiselo ophezulu wamaza okuma | 1.2 | 1.5 |
| Ixabiso lokuguquguquka komlinganiselo wamaza amileyo | 0.05 | 0.2 |
| Ukulahleka kokufakwa | 0.25dB | 0.3dB |
| Utshintsho lokulahleka kokufakwa | 0.05dB | 0.15dB |
| Ukubekwa wedwa | 50dB | 50dB |
